Class 2 Driver Location: Glasgow, G72
Pay Rate: Salary when permanent of £35,000 - £40,000
Class 2 HGV Job role:
- Approximate 07:00 - 08:00 Starts
- 2-7 jobs per shift.
- LGV C (Class 2 Driver) will be trained to operate the machinery on the vehicle (HIAB)
- No handball.
- Full training provided.
